FOR TEETHING PAINS, TIE A BAG OF FLUCK (A WEED) AROUND THE NECK.

Submitter comment:


 

Data entry tech comment:

Informant learned this from the book "These Are Our Lives" (Kingsport Press, 1939, pp.26-29), a Federal Writers' Project publication featuring the everyday lives of people in the South. This home remedy was shared by Gracie Turner, an African-American sharecropper.

Where learned: TENNESSEE ; NASHVILLE ; KINGSPORT ; "These Are Our Lives"

Subject headings: BELIEF -- Plant
